Why Everyday Makeup Over 50 Should Feel Light in 2026
Everyday makeup for women over 50 in 2026 looks best when the products feel flexible on the skin. Heavy foundation, thick concealer, and too much powder can make the face look drier or more textured than it really is.
Skin often becomes drier with age. Cleveland Clinic explains that oil glands become less active as we get older, which can make skin drier, more sensitive, and more prone to irritation. That is why moisturizer and sunscreen matter before makeup. Cleveland Clinic’s dermatologist skin care tips also recommend daily sunscreen and regular moisturizer for healthy-looking skin.

Prep First So Makeup Looks Smoother
Before applying everyday makeup for women over 50 in 2026, start with skin prep. This is the step that helps makeup sit better and look less dry.
Cleveland Clinic recommends SPF 30 or higher as part of a morning skin care routine and notes that a separate facial sunscreen is still best, even if foundation or concealer contains SPF. Cleveland Clinic’s simple skin care routine guide explains the importance of sunscreen before daytime makeup.
What to use before makeup
- Gentle moisturizer
- Broad-spectrum sunscreen SPF 30 or higher
- Hydrating primer if your skin feels dry
- Lip balm
- A few minutes for skin prep to settle
Mitchelle tip:
Let moisturizer and sunscreen sit for a minute before applying base makeup. Everyday makeup for women over 50 in 2026 usually looks smoother when the skin is not slippery or rushed.
Fresh Everyday Makeup Steps for Women Over 50
1. Use a Lightweight Base Instead of Heavy Foundation
The first makeup step in everyday makeup for women over 50 in 2026 is a lightweight base. I recommend choosing a skin tint, tinted moisturizer, serum foundation, or sheer foundation.
You do not need full coverage everywhere. Apply a light layer only where you want to even out redness, discoloration, or dullness.
Best for: mature-looking skin, dry skin, everyday wear, natural makeup.

2. Spot Conceal Only Where Needed
Concealer can be helpful, but too much can crease or look dry. For everyday makeup for women over 50 in 2026, I recommend using small amounts only where you need extra brightness or coverage.
Focus on the inner corners under the eyes, around the nose, small dark spots, redness, and corners of the mouth if needed.
Best for: under-eye shadows, redness, dark spots, uneven tone.

4. Keep Eye Makeup Simple and Soft
Simple eyes are often the most flattering part of everyday makeup for women over 50 in 2026. You do not need a full smoky eye for daily makeup.
I recommend using a soft neutral shadow, a little brown liner close to the lashes, mascara, and lightly shaped brows.
Best for: everyday makeup, hooded eyes, dry lids, natural glam.
What to try:
- Taupe eyeshadow
- Soft brown eyeshadow
- Champagne lid shade
- Brown pencil liner
- Mascara
- Brow gel
- Fine brow pencil
Simple eye method:
- Sweep a neutral shade across the lid.
- Add soft brown near the lash line.
- Smudge liner so it does not look harsh.
- Apply mascara.
- Brush brows upward and fill small gaps.
Mitchelle tip:
For everyday makeup for women over 50 in 2026, I prefer soft lash-line definition over heavy black liner. It opens the eyes without making the makeup look hard.

Everyday Makeup for Women Over 50 in 2026 by Skin Concern
If Your Skin Is Dry
Use a richer moisturizer, choose a hydrating base, avoid heavy powder, and pick cream blush. Dry skin often looks better with flexible, creamy products.
If Your Skin Has Texture
Use thinner layers and avoid piling on foundation. Vogue’s blurred-skin trend is helpful here because it focuses on a soft-focus finish instead of total coverage. Vogue’s blurred skin guide supports this more diffused approach.
If Your Eyes Look Tired
Use a little brightness near the inner corners, curl lashes if you like, add mascara, and keep liner soft. Avoid heavy shadow under the lower lash line for everyday wear.
If Your Lips Feel Dry
Use lip balm first, then a creamy lipstick or tinted balm. Avoid very dry matte formulas for daily makeup if they make your lips feel tight.
If Your Makeup Fades Quickly
Use thin layers, let each step settle, and powder only where needed. A lightweight base can last better than heavy layers that separate.

Common Mistakes to Avoid
Using Too Much Foundation
Heavy foundation can make everyday makeup for women over 50 in 2026 look less natural. Start with light coverage and build only where needed.
Applying Thick Concealer Under the Eyes
Too much concealer can crease. Use tiny dots and blend well.
Skipping Blush
Blush adds life back to the face. Without it, the base can look flat.
Over-Powdering
Too much powder can make skin look dry. Powder only the areas that need it.
Using Harsh Black Liner Every Day
Black liner can work, but soft brown or taupe is often easier for everyday makeup.
Wearing a Very Dry Lip Formula
A creamy lip usually looks softer and feels more comfortable.
Forgetting Skin Prep
Moisturizer and sunscreen are part of the final makeup result. If the skin is dry before makeup, the base often looks dry too.
